First, consider location carefully. While "near me" might mean different things in Freeport compared to a big city, you'll want a facility that's conveniently accessible from Highway 20, 331, or your specific neighborhood. For those in the northern parts of Freeport near the Alabama border, a facility on 331 might make sense, while residents closer to the bay might prefer something along Highway 20. Think about your access frequency—if you'll need regular visits, a slightly longer drive to a more secure or affordable facility might be worth it.
Climate control is particularly important in our humid Florida environment. Freeport experiences high humidity year-round, with summer temperatures regularly in the 90s. For storing furniture, documents, electronics, clothing, or anything sensitive to moisture and heat, climate-controlled units are essential. Many local facilities understand our climate challenges and offer this feature, but always verify the temperature and humidity ranges they maintain.
Security features vary among Freeport storage facilities. Look for properties with gated access, good lighting, surveillance cameras, and on-site management. Some facilities in our area even offer individual unit alarms. Given that some storage needs might be seasonal (like storing boats or RVs during off-months), ask about specific security measures for outdoor storage areas too.
Don't forget to ask about pest control protocols—our Florida location means insects and rodents can be concerns. Reputable facilities in Freeport should have regular professional pest control services. Also inquire about insurance requirements and whether they offer coverage options, as standard homeowners or renters insurance might not adequately cover stored items.
Finally, visit potential facilities in person if possible. This allows you to assess cleanliness, meet staff, and get a feel for how well-maintained the property is. Many Freeport storage facilities offer month-to-month rentals, giving you flexibility as your needs change.
